Description:

Draynor is a village in F2P area that is famous for its fantastic woodcutting (F2P) and great thieving (P2P). It is also famous just for its prime location. Situated between Port Sarim, Falador, and Lumbridge Draynor has fantastic strategic geography.

Reasons to Visit:

Woodcutting: For F2Pers, this is the woodcutting mecca. Loads of willows and oaks (especially willows) to cut, and they are situated right next to a bank. Unfortunately, it is also the most popular spot to cut willows so therefore there are pros and cons to this spot.

Thieving: For anyone who can thieve here this place is great. Pick pocketing Master Farmers (level 38) are great thieving and many people thieve here up to level 80. Pick pocketing master farmers will get you all seeds except for tree seeds.

Fishing: For low level fishers this place is quite popular in F2P. You can bait and net low level fish here, and because of the proximity to a bank it's quite useful. Another reason it's the most pouplar low level fishing spot is because of how close it is to Port Sarim, the place where you buy all of your fishing supplies.

Martin the Master Farmer: Not only does he start a few quests, but he is the man to see if you have 99 farming, as he will give you your farming cape.

History:

Draynor has some of the richest history in RS. Draynor has always been popular ever since the RS2 update, making F2P have other trees besides normals. Draynor also was the epicenter of attention before the farming update, because before the farming update Jagex released the Master Farmers to steal from. This created a mad rush to steal seeds and learn about the Farming skill. Also, before Master Farmers would have tree seeds to steal from them, now they do not have tree seeds in their pockets. Draynor has hosted the most holiday events (four from 2005-2008) out of any city.

Quests unlocked in City:

Ernest the Chicken: Go to Draynor Manor and speak to Veronica.

Animal Magnetism: Go to Draynor Manor and speak to Ava.

Fairy Tale Part I/Part II: Speak to Martin the Master Farmer.
